本文内容转至RedPill群里面的@Vortex

首先感redpill团队为研究黑群晖6.2.4和7.0开放的源码,源码地址:

https://github.com/RedPill-TTG

一、准备一个ubuntu的系统,我演示的是ubuntu20.04版本

1.无脑的配置下ubuntu权限,把他设置为root用户登录,如何配置转至看下这篇文章

二、下载redpill-lkm源码

下载后解压

三、安装python3

apt-get install git curl cifs-utils python3 python3-pip

四、创建toolkit/source目录

mkdir -p /toolkit/source

五、进入源码目录配置

cd /toolkit
git clone https://github.com/SynologyOpenSource/pkgscripts-ng
cd /toolkit/pkgscripts-ng/
git checkout DSM7.0
./EnvDeploy -v 7.0 -p apollolake

六、把第二步解压的redpill文件夹复制到/toolkit/source目录下

七、开始编译

/toolkit/pkgscripts-ng/PkgCreate.py --no-collecter -I -p apollolake -c redpill

八、找到编译好的redpill.ko文件

路径地址:/toolkit/build_env/ds.apollolake-7.0/image/